WISH ATL And Zapah Lab Bottle Up That Brand New Sneaker Scent With New Line Of Fragrances

WISH ATL And Zapah Lab Bottle Up That Brand New Sneaker Scent With New Line Of Fragrances

Regardless of your age or knowledge, purchasing a pair of sneakers is indescribably ritualistic, near everyone unable to resist the temptation of taking one quick whiff before putting their kicks on ice or wearing them for the very first time. And while previously impossible to preserve, that brand new sneaker scent is finally being bottled up thanks to the efforts of WISH ATL and Zapah Lab.

Dubbed “OSMO Station,” the project will first introduce a curated range of fragrances, each inspired by one of a total six cultural icons: this includes the Nike Air Force 1, Cortez, Air Jordan 1, adidas Stan Smith, New Balance 990, and finally the Converse Chuck Taylor.

Emulative of the wearer’s experience, each of the six fragrances are available right now exclusively at WISH ATL. Prices range from $18 to $58 USD.
